The Role of Chainalysis Investigation Software in Combating BTC Mixers

BTC mixers, also known as tumblers, are services that obscure the origin of Bitcoin transactions by mixing funds from multiple users. While they are sometimes used for legitimate privacy purposes, they are also frequently exploited for money laundering and other illicit activities. The Chainalysis investigation software is specifically engineered to counteract these threats by analyzing the intricate web of transactions associated with mixers.

How Chainalysis Investigates BTC Mixer Transactions

  1. Transaction Mapping: The software traces every input and output of a mixer, identifying how funds are fragmented and reassembled.
  2. Pattern Recognition: It detects recurring patterns, such as repeated use of the same mixer or transfers to high-risk wallets.
  3. Cluster Analysis: By grouping related transactions, Chainalysis can uncover connections between seemingly unrelated addresses.

For instance, if a user sends Bitcoin through a mixer to obscure its origin, the Chainalysis investigation software can analyze the mixer’s input and output addresses. If these addresses are linked to known criminal activity or sanctioned entities, the software flags the transaction for further review. This process is vital in the btcmixer_en niche, where the volume of mixer-related transactions can be overwhelming for manual analysis.
